Concrete waterproofing is a critical process that involves applying specialized materials to concrete surfaces to prevent water penetration. This is essential for maintaining the integrity and longevity of concrete structures, as water intrusion can lead to significant damage over time. Water can cause concrete to crack, weaken, and deteriorate, which may result in costly repairs and even structural failure. By implementing concrete waterproofing techniques, you ensure that buildings, basements, and other concrete structures remain protected from water damage, mold growth, and other moisture-related issues. This not only preserves the aesthetic and functional qualities of the concrete but also enhances the overall safety and value of the property.
Benefits of Concrete Waterproofing
-
Prevents Structural Damage
Waterproofing concrete is vital in preventing structural damage caused by water infiltration. When water seeps into concrete, it can lead to cracks and erosion, compromising the structural integrity of the building. By applying waterproofing solutions, you protect the concrete from water-related deterioration, ensuring the structure remains sound and durable. -
Enhances Longevity of Structures
One of the key benefits of concrete waterproofing is the extension of the structure's lifespan. By keeping water at bay, the concrete remains intact and strong for a longer period. This reduces the need for frequent repairs and maintenance, saving time and money in the long run. -
Improves Indoor Air Quality
Waterproofing concrete surfaces helps prevent the growth of mold and mildew, which can thrive in damp environments. By keeping moisture out, the indoor air quality is improved, creating a healthier living or working environment. This is particularly important in basements and other below-ground spaces where humidity levels can be higher.
